Yann Songo’o Signs With English Championship Side Blackburn Rovers

Former Orlando City SC Defender Yann Songo’o has officially been signed by English Championship side Blackburn Rovers F.C. after spending time with the club on trial.

The 21 year old impressed the right people at Blackburn, appearing in matches against Wrexham, Portimonense and Fleetwood in friendlies over the past couple of weeks.

Songo’o was originally signed to Major League Soccer (MLS) affiliate Sporting Kansas City this past December, and was loaned to Orlando as part of the affiliation agreement with Dom Dwyer, Christian Duke and Jon Kempin. At the time of the call back, the defender was tied for most minutes played on the squad with Winger Luke Boden with 1,080 through 12 regular season matches.

Blackburn plays at the English League Championship level, one tier below the English Premier League (EPL). They begin their regular season away on August 4th against Derby.
